Paytm, the country's leading digital payment service platform, has launched an instant personal loan service. It has been started to make Paytm's credit service accessible to the general public. The benefit of this service of Paytm can be availed at any time of the year, even you can apply for this loan on a holiday.
Paytm is the technology and distribution partner of NBFC and will help them in providing loan service to salaried people, small business owners, and professionals. These loans will be given through NBFC and banks. This move will bring 'new credit' to the scope of the formal financial market for customers, and will also empower individuals from small cities and towns who do not have access to traditional banking institutions.
Loan will be available in just 2 minutes
Paytm can get personal loan service 365 days of the year at any time in just 2 minutes. It can get an instant loan of up to two lakh rupees. This loan will be available based on credit score and shopping pattern. You can repay this loan in 18-36 months EMI. Paytm has tied up with many banks and NBFC for this service. The company is now planning more than 1 million users by the end of the financial year to avail of the personal loan service from the platform.
'Purpose is to make loan easier'
Paytm Lending CEO Bhavesh Gupta said, "Our objective is to make instant personal loans accessible to self-employed, new credit individuals and young professionals, who can easily get personal loans to book immediate expenses and fulfill their dreams." There should be no obstacle. "
